CPU comparisonIn this CPU comparison, we compare the AMD EPYC 7252 and the Intel Xeon Platinum 8360HL and use benchmarks to check which processor is faster.
We compare the AMD EPYC 7252 8 core processor released in Q3/2019 with the Intel Xeon Platinum 8360HL which has 24 CPU cores and was introduced in Q3/2020. |

CPU Cores and Base FrequencyThe AMD EPYC 7252 is a 8 core processor with a clock frequency of 3.10 GHz (3.20 GHz). The processor can compute 16 threads at the same time. The Intel Xeon Platinum 8360HL clocks with 3.00 GHz (4.20 GHz), has 24 CPU cores and can calculate 48 threads in parallel. |

Thermal ManagementThe AMD EPYC 7252 has a TDP of 120 W. The TDP of the Intel Xeon Platinum 8360HL is 225 W. System integrators use the TDP of the processor as a guide when dimensioning the cooling solution. |

Technical detailsThe AMD EPYC 7252 has 64.00 MB cache and is manufactured in 7 nm. The cache of Intel Xeon Platinum 8360HL is at 33.00 MB. The processor is manufactured in 14 nm. |
